原题是英文
In questions 12-13,line t is tangent to the circle C1,of equation x2+y2-8x+10y+28=0 at (1,-3).t is also tangent to the circle C2 whose center is (3,-3).
12.Find an equation of t.
13.Find the standatd equation of C2.
翻译:
在12,13题中,直线t与标准方程为x2+y2-8x+10y+28=0的圆C1相切在点(1,-3).同时直线t也和圆心为(3,-3)的圆C2相切.
12.写出直线t的方程
13.写出圆C2的标准方程

12.

x2+y2-8x+10y+28=0

配方得

(x-4)²+(y+5)²=13

∴圆C1的圆心为D(4,-5)、半径是√13.

由题设:直线t与标准方程为x2+y2-8x+10y+28=0的圆C1相切在点C(1,-3).

由斜率公式得直线CD的斜率为:-2/3,

∴直线t的斜率为:3/2,

由点斜式得

直线t的方程为:3x-2y-9=0.

 

13.题设:直线t也和圆心为(3,-3)的圆C2相切.
由点到直线的距离公式得

点为(3,-3)到直线 t:3x-2y-9=0的距离是:

d=|3·3+2·3-9|/√(3²+(-2)²)=6√13/13.

得圆C2的半径r=6√13/13.

∴圆C2的标准方程为:

(x-3)²+(y+3)²=36/13.
